Princess Cruises has ships cruising across all seven continents. They are:
| Sea Princess, Dawn Princess and Sun Princess: |
1,950 passengers and 77,000 tons |
| Crown Princess, Caribbean Princess, Emerald Princess and Ruby Princess (launches Nov 2008): |
3,110 passengers and 113,000 tons |
| Grand Princess, Golden Princess and Star Princess: |
2,600 passengers and 109,000 tons |
| Coral Princess and Island Princess: |
1,970 passengers and 92,000 tons |
| Diamond Princess and Sapphire Princess: |
2,670 passengers and 116,000 tons |
| Regal Princess *: | 1,590 passengers and 70,000 tons |
| Tahitian Princess * and Pacific Princess: |
670 passengers and 30,000 tons |
* Golf cruises are not available on these ships.
Scuba diving and snorkelling are available on most of these ships as part of the New Waves club.
